An alphanumeric data entry typing test will test a candidate's ability to enter numbers and letters from the keyboard, with 10 ten numbers across the top, as opposed to using the number pad to the right of the keyboard. These tests measure a person's ability to input any form of data from a keyboard, including numbers, letters, symbols, spaces and tabs. The goal is to fill in the information in the exact same way it is written in the table, including capital letters, punctuation, etc. Great attention to detail and a high level of accuracy are considered critical and essential skills in the data entry industry. Problem solving In data entry, there may be information that is not structured correctly or clearly, or there may be mathematical errors and problems that need resolving.
